Culinary Adventure in Greece
Viewed by 74 travelers
Save This Itinerary
Share
Day 1: Athens Exploration
Athens, Greece
8:00AM
Visit the Acropolis
Begin your day with a visit to the iconic Acropolis, where you can marvel at the ancient ruins and panoramic views of Athens.
€20, 2 hours
11:00AM
Stroll through Plaka
Explore the charming streets of Plaka, filled with traditional tavernas and local shops.
Free, 1 hour
1:00PM
Lunch at Diogenes
Indulge in a traditional Greek lunch at Diogenes, known for its moussaka and souvlaki.
€15, 1 hour
3:00PM
Visit the National Archaeological Museum
Immerse yourself in Greece's rich history at the National Archaeological Museum, home to an extensive collection of ancient artifacts.
€10, 2 hours
7:00PM
Dinner at Seychelles
Savor a delightful dinner at Seychelles, where you can enjoy fresh seafood and Mediterranean flavors.
€30, 2 hours

Day 2: Culinary Delights in Athens
Athens, Greece
9:00AM
Food Tour in Psiri
Embark on a guided food tour in Psiri, sampling local delicacies such as feta, olives, and baklava.
€50, 3 hours
1:00PM
Lunch at Oineas
Enjoy a leisurely lunch at Oineas, known for its modern twists on classic Greek dishes and extensive wine selection.
€25, 1.5 hours
4:00PM
Explore Monastiraki Flea Market
Discover hidden culinary gems and shop for local products at the bustling Monastiraki Flea Market.
Variable, 2 hours
8:00PM
Dinner at Strofi
Indulge in a gourmet dinner at Strofi, offering a modern twist on traditional Greek cuisine with a view of the Acropolis.
€40, 2 hours

Day 3: Exploring Nafplio
Nafplio, Greece
9:00AM
Visit Palamidi Fortress
Begin your day with a visit to the historic Palamidi Fortress, offering breathtaking views of Nafplio and its coastline.
€8, 2 hours
12:00PM
Lunch at Kakanarakis
Enjoy a traditional Greek lunch at Kakanarakis, known for its fresh seafood and stunning seafront location.
€20, 1 hour
3:00PM
Explore Old Town Nafplio
Stroll through the charming streets of Old Town Nafplio, dotted with cozy cafes and artisanal shops.
Free, 1.5 hours
7:00PM
Dinner at Arapakos
Savor a delightful dinner at Arapakos, known for its traditional Greek dishes and warm, welcoming atmosphere.
€35, 2 hours

Day 4: Culinary Immersion in Heraklion
Heraklion, Greece
10:00AM
Visit Heraklion Archaeological Museum
Explore the fascinating exhibits at the Heraklion Archaeological Museum, showcasing Minoan artifacts and treasures.
€15, 2 hours
1:00PM
Lunch at Peskesi
Experience Cretan cuisine at its finest with a lunch at Peskesi, offering organic, farm-to-table dishes bursting with flavor.
€30, 1.5 hours
4:00PM
Wander around Heraklion Old Port
Take a leisurely stroll around the picturesque Heraklion Old Port, lined with charming cafes and traditional tavernas.
Free, 1 hour
8:00PM
Dinner at Erganos
Indulge in a gourmet dinner at Erganos, known for its innovative Greek fusion cuisine and elegant ambiance.
€40, 2 hours

Day 5: Flavors of Chania
Chania, Greece
9:00AM
Explore Chania Old Town
Discover the enchanting alleyways and Venetian architecture of Chania Old Town, home to charming cafes and local markets.
Free, 2 hours
12:00PM
Lunch at Tamam
Enjoy a delightful lunch at Tamam, offering a fusion of Cretan and Middle Eastern flavors in a cozy courtyard setting.
€25, 1.5 hours
3:00PM
Visit Chania Archaeological Museum
Immerse yourself in Chania's history and culture at the Archaeological Museum, housing a rich collection of artifacts.
€5, 1.5 hours
7:00PM
Dinner at The Well of the Turk
Savor a gourmet dinner at The Well of the Turk, known for its creative dishes inspired by both Ottoman and Cretan cuisine.
€35, 2 hours

Day 6: Thessaloniki Culinary Delights
Thessaloniki, Greece
10:00AM
Visit the White Tower
Begin your day with a visit to the iconic White Tower, offering panoramic views of Thessaloniki and its harbor.
€10, 1.5 hours
1:00PM
Lunch at To Elliniko
Indulge in a traditional Greek lunch at To Elliniko, known for its authentic moussaka and Greek meze.
€20, 1.5 hours
3:30PM
Explore Ladadika District
Stroll through the vibrant Ladadika District, known for its lively atmosphere and array of traditional tavernas and ouzerias.
Free, 2 hours
7:00PM
Dinner at Zythos
Savor a delightful dinner at Zythos, known for its extensive selection of Greek craft beers and delicious Mediterranean cuisine.
€30, 2 hours

Day 7: Gastronomic Farewell
Thessaloniki, Greece
9:00AM
Visit the Modiano Market
Explore the bustling Modiano Market, where you can find an array of local produce, cheeses, and traditional Greek products.
Free, 1.5 hours
12:00PM
Lunch at To Koulouri tou Psirri
Indulge in a casual lunch at To Koulouri tou Psirri, famous for its traditional koulouri bread and Greek street food.
€10, 1 hour
3:00PM
Relax by the Waterfront
Spend a leisurely afternoon relaxing by the waterfront, enjoying the sea views and sipping on traditional Greek frappe.
Free, 2 hours
7:00PM
Farewell Dinner at Molyvos
Conclude your culinary journey with a farewell dinner at Molyvos, known for its refined Greek cuisine and elegant ambiance.
€50, 2 hours
